This Gouache painting is one of two paintings looking at a Native American figure. It was inspired by documentary films I saw in the 80's of different Native American tribes and their attire and traditions. The fascination of the strong presence and mergence with nature made a lasting impression on me. Here I chose to highlight a silhouette of what appears to be a warrior with his spear up next to him. He is sitting on the ground with a hazy sky sunset in the background. The ocher, black and gray color palette encased in an uneven rectangle is lending the painting a more antique and authentic look of an old postcard.
